" I think it is called Canyon Lake, and it is actually closer to San Marcos and New Braunfels...I think. Gruene is a little German town with a bunch of nice places to eat and tons of historic stuff...the same for Fredericksburg..shopping in quaint little shops. The outlet mall is in San Marcos...there may be river rafting right now, but I wouldn't imagine so since we haven't had any rain to speak of in ages. Sea World & Fiesta Texas are both here in San Antonio, the riverwalk and we have a really nice zoo. In San Antonio, we have the Museum of Texas Cultures...I think that's its name....lots of missions, including the Alamo...and gooooood Mexican food! =-)"
